Mr. Opportunity
Every year, Kenny Donaldson meets with each player on both UCLA basketball teams. As the academic coordinator for the men's and women's basketball teams, Donaldson helps the athletes schedule classes and choose a major. He also speaks with recruits to explain the academic benefits UCLA offers. He's held the position for the past five seasons. Read more...
